How linkedhashset works internally in java
Web30 jun. 2024 · A Java HashSet class represents a set of elements (objects). It does not guarantee the order of elements. It is achieved by storing elements as keys with the … Webimport java.lang.{Integer, ThreadLocal} import java.lang.Integer.rotateRight: import scala.util.hashing.byteswap32 /** An implementation class backing a `HashSet`. * * This …
How linkedhashset works internally in java
Did you know?
Web18 jun. 2024 · LinkedHashMap is the data structure used to store the key-value pairs like HashMap but it guarantees the order of insertion (unlike the HashMap). So the elements … WebLinkedHashSet. Constructs a new linked hash set with the same elements as the specified collection. The linked hash set is created with an initial capacity sufficient to hold the …
Web11 dec. 2024 · As LinkedHashSet extends HashSet, so it internally calls constructors of HashSet using super(). Similarly creating an object of TreeSet class internally … Web28 nov. 2024 · The LinkedHashSet internally uses the LinkedHashMap that maintains the order of insertion by use of Hash Table and doubly linked list. Whenever we call the …
Web29 mrt. 2024 · Another difference is that LinkedHashSet has a slightly higher memory overhead than HashSet since it needs to maintain the order of the elements using a … WebLinkedHashSet (int initialCapacity) Constructs a new, empty linked hash set with the specified initial capacity and the default load factor (0.75). LinkedHashSet (int …
WebBut how to implement HashSet, LinkedHashSet, TreeSet and other classes in the Java Set interface to achieve this uniqueness. In this article, we will discuss the truth behind this …
WebWith objects going back and forth so much it definitely helps make the program easier to code and maintain if you just rely on a variable being declared as an interface, not as a specific implementation of that interface (in this case, declare it to be a Set, not a LinkedHashSet or whatever). ready or not 怎么治疗Web19 aug. 2024 · The performance of HashSet is faster than LinkedHashSet because LinkedHashSet maintains insertion order in the linked list. 5. The LinkedHashSet … ready or not 日本語WebHow LinkedHashSet Works Internally In Java? ----- LinkedHashSet is an extended version of HashSet.... Jump to. Sections of this page. Accessibility Help. Press alt + / to … ready or not 枪械WebGiancarlos Perez Malca posted images on LinkedIn ready or not 攻略Web12 aug. 2024 · For Working Professionals. Data Structure & Algorithm Classes (Live) System Design (Live) DevOps(Live) Explore More Live Courses; For Students. Interview Preparation Course; Data Science (Live) GATE CS & IT 2024; Data Structure & Algorithm-Self Paced(C++/JAVA) Data Structures & Algorithms in Python; Explore More Self … ready or not 枪械modWeb* This trait is used internally. It can be mixed in with various collections relying on * hash table as an implementation. * * @define coll flat hash table * @tparam A the type of the elements contained in the $coll. */ private [collection] trait FlatHashTable [A] extends FlatHashTable.HashUtils [A] { import FlatHashTable._ how to take care of your herb gardenWebJava LinkedHashSet class is a Hashtable and Linked list implementation of the Set interface. It inherits the HashSet class and implements the Set interface. The important … how to take care of your orchid